Details
4 queen berth guest cabins each with a private en-suite electric head, shower and sink/vanity. Starboard side heads have dry stall showers, port side heads have wet showers.
All cabins have individually controlled air-conditioning for each cabins comfort.
Top deck fly-bridge with lounging and seating with a 360 degree view.
Forward cockpit and lounge and dining area.
Aft cockpit with seating and dining accommodations.
Main deck has a bright and airy main salon (fully air-conditioned) as the galley direct access to the forward cockpit lounge area.
BERTH SIZES:
All queen berths are 5’w X 6’6″L
Bunks: Top bunk 32″W x 75″L; bottom bunk 36″W x 75″L

Crew Profile
CAPTAIN
Tina Mraovic
Born and raised in Zagreb, the capital of Croatia, Tina studied at the Faculty of Kinesiology. As an elective, she took a class on sailing, and as she says, "Once you try sailing, you get hooked for life!" She has been a captain now for the last six years, sailing the Mediterranean, from Turkey to Greece and Croatia.
During the winter seasons, she went from sailing, to being a ski instructor all over Europe. This year, she is trading in her skis for the tropical waters of the Caribbean! She is passionate about sailing, water sports, diving, running, hiking and just enjoys being physically fit in general. She can’t wait to explore the Caribbean waters and showcase for guests the beauty that the islands hold.
CHEF
Elena Bellotti
Leaving behind a career in online marketing and a "conventional" life, Elena travelled extensively, followed her passion for cooking, got certified as a chef, and found her real calling in the yachting service industry. Sourcing and purchasing high-quality ingredients, and preparing rich, healthy and delicious gourmet meals with a creative plating is where she finds her pleasure. She loves taking care of guests and making them happy. Elena has a very friendly personality, and adapts fast. Being genuinely happy to work on yachts, you will always see a smile on her face.
